Acceptable Use Policy

The services that Glow provides are to be used only for lawful purposes. It is prohibited to display, store or transfer any material, data or information that is against UK law, including (not limited to):

  • Trademarks
  • Copyrights
  • Intellectual property
  • Anything that promotes illegal activity
  • Any other material that should not be promoted or used without prior consent by the party controlling it

All of Glow’s customers agree to indemnify Glow from claims resulting from such compliance or the use of the service which damages those customers or any other party.

These are a few examples of what we class as unacceptable content (this list is not exhaustive):

  • Any video and/or image files that you don’t consent to distribute
  • Rape or child pornography
  • Security hacking software
  • Pirated software or content of any kind
  • Any content that allows identity theft
  • Any content that allows card data theft
  • Any other type of fraudulent activity
  • Torrent files that provide the user with the ability to download any of the material in this list
  • Software that contributes to facilitating any of the items in this list

Illegal activity will result in the client’s account being immediately suspended, without notification from Glow. Accounts that contravene the above rules are subject to a £250 tidy up fee if the account holder is not responding to Glow’s communication. Glow only, will decide what is classed as a violation of this policy.

Providing the content is legal, Glow won’t suspend an account without warning. We do however, reserve the right to refuse a customer setting up a new account for any reason.
